Asked for Male | 25
Am I experiencing symptoms of multiple sclerosis?
Multiple sclerosis is a condition that impacts the brain and spinal cord. You might experience numbness, tingling, balance issues. MS symptoms include word forgetfulness and walking troubles. Doctors aren't sure what causes it, but believe the immune system damages nerve coverings. Seeing a neurologist is crucial if you suspect MS for testing or treatment.

Asked for Male | 21
Why are small spots appearing on my foot sole?
Plantar warts are harmless bumps. They're caused by a virus going into your skin through tiny cuts. The growths may be raised and have black dots in the middle. Try over-the-counter medicines to treat them. But if the warts don't go away, see a dermatologist for more treatment.

Asked for Male | 26
What's the best treatment for Male Overactive Bladder?
Overactive bladder makes men want to pee constantly. The bladder muscles squeeze too much, making you run to the bathroom frequently. Peeing a little bit can even happen unexpectedly. Nerve issues or an enlarged prostate gland may cause this problem. To treat it, you can do exercises for the pelvic muscles or learn bladder training techniques. Medicines that relax the bladder muscle are available too. Staying away from caffeine and other lifestyle adjustments may help control symptoms.
